1987 Ranger sat for about 3 yrs and just recently got it running. When I start it from a cold start it stalls right away. If I give it a little gas for a minute it will stay running but idles rough. Also runs a little on the warm side of the temp gage when I drive it.
Codes:
84- EVR circuit failure- connector has voltage but can't get the EVR to function. Tried three different EVR solenoids. Connector not making contact maybe?
63- TPS voltage too low- replaced TPS (tested it, it was bad, but code still appears).
33- EGR valve not closing- replaced EGR valve. If the EVR isn't doing it's job, then wouldn't the EGR be closed all the time?
